Turquoise hydrogen offers a new pathway to decarbonization

By: Franyi Sarmiento, Ph.D., Inspenet, June 13, 2022.
Japanese industrial machinery maker Ebara is working on a new method to produce “turquoise” hydrogen, a potentially emissions-free version of the fuel, with the goal of commercializing it around 2026 to take advantage of the global drive toward decarbonization.

Shell oil company to sell renewable energy in Texas

By: Franyi Sarmiento, Ph.D., Inspenet, June 10, 2022.
Shell announced this week that it will begin selling electricity generated from renewable sources to Texas residents and businesses, a move that brings the European oil company’s shift toward green power to the US market.
